Mini Pizza with Mozzarella and Oregano

This delicious mini pizza recipe incorporates gooey mozzarella cheese and fragrant oregano, making it a perfect snack or appetizer for any occasion.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up warm water
  • 1 packet (7g) dry yeast
  • 1 teaspoon sugar
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 cup mozzarella cheese, shredded
  • 1 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1/2 cup tomato sauce
  • Optional toppings: bell peppers, olives, pepperoni

Instructions

  1. In a bowl, combine warm water, sugar, and yeast. Let it sit for 5 minutes until bubbly.
  2. Add flour, salt, and olive oil to the yeast mixture. Knead until a smooth dough forms.
  3. Cover the dough with a cloth and let it rise in a warm place for about 1 hour or until doubled in size.
  4. Preheat your oven to 220°C (425°F).
  5. Roll out the dough on a floured surface to about 1/4 inch thick.
  6. Cut the dough into small circles (about 3-4 inches in diameter) using a cookie cutter or a glass.
  7. Place the mini pizza bases on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  8. Spread a tablespoon of tomato sauce on each base.
  9. Sprinkle mozzarella cheese generously on top, followed by a pinch of oregano and any optional toppings.
  10. Bake for about 10-15 minutes or until the cheese is melted and bubbly, and the crust is golden brown.
  11. Remove from the oven and let cool slightly before serving.

FAQs

1. Can I use a different type of cheese?
Yes, you can substitute mozzarella with other cheeses like cheddar or gouda.
2. Can I make the dough in advance?
Absolutely! You can prepare the dough a day ahead and refrigerate it.
3. How can I add more flavor?
Try adding fresh herbs like basil or additional spices to the sauce for more flavor.
4. Is this recipe suitable for vegans?
Yes, simply replace the cheese with a vegan cheese alternative.
5. Can I freeze the mini pizzas?
Yes, you can freeze the baked mini pizzas. Let them cool, then wrap tightly and store in an airtight container.
6. How do I make the crust crunchier?
For a crunchier crust, bake the mini pizzas on a preheated pizza stone.
7. What sauces can I use instead of tomato sauce?
You can use pesto, barbecue sauce, or even a creamy alfredo sauce as alternatives.
8. Are there gluten-free options available?
Yes, you can use gluten-free flour to make the dough if required.
